Financial debt Relief: What It Is, Exactly how to Pick the Best Choice

So you feel as if you're simply not making progress on your debt, regardless of how hard you try? If that's the case, maybe time to think about debt alleviation.

Financial obligation alleviation options, such as bargaining directly with financial institutions, jumping on a financial obligation administration strategy or filing for personal bankruptcy can aid eliminate your financial obligation or make it much easier to pay back.

What is debt alleviation?

The term "debt alleviation" can indicate several things, however the primary objective of any kind of financial obligation alleviation option is normally to alter the terms or quantity of your debt so you can return on your feet faster.

Financial debt relief might involve:

Bargaining with financial institutions to settle the financial debt for less than the sum total owed.

Cleaning the financial debt out completely in insolvency.

Using a financial obligation administration strategy to obtain modifications in your interest rate or payment schedule.

When should you seek financial obligation relief?

Take into consideration do it yourself financial debt relief, bankruptcy or financial debt administration when either of these is true:

You have no hope of settling unsecured financial obligation ( bank card, medical expenses, personal loans) within 5 years, even if you take severe procedures to reduce costs.

The overall of your overdue unsafe financial obligation ( leaving out student loan debt) equates to half or more of your gross income.

What are the financial debt alleviation options to consider?

Diy debt relief

You can avoid an main debt-relief program and handle financial obligation on your own with a combination of stricter budgeting, credit score counseling, debt loan consolidation and appeals to lenders.

For example, you can do what credit history therapists perform in financial obligation administration plans: Contact your financial institutions, describe why you fell back and what concessions you need to catch up. Many bank card companies have difficulty programs, and they might agree to reduce your interest rates and waive fees.

You can also educate yourself on debt settlement and negotiate an contract by getting in touch with financial institutions.

If your financial obligation isn't too large, basic debt-payoff methods might be available. For example, depending on your credit score, you may have the ability to get a 0% equilibrium transfer bank card.

That means relocating your financial obligation from a higher-interest credit card to a card with a 0% introductory annual percentage rate, or APR. The interest-free period means your whole payment goes to decreasing the balance, making faster progress. Or you might find a financial obligation loan consolidation finance with a reduced interest rate than you're paying now.

Those options will not hurt your debt; as long as you make the repayments by the end of the marketing duration, your credit report must rebound. If you go this course, however, it is essential to have a plan to stay clear of including even more bank card financial obligation.

Debt administration plans

A financial obligation management plan permits you to pay your unsafe financial debts-- commonly credit cards-- in full, yet commonly at a minimized rates of interest or with costs waived. You make a solitary settlement every month to a debt counseling company, which disperses it amongst your financial institutions. Credit history therapists and bank card companies have agreements in place to aid financial obligation monitoring clients.

Your charge card accounts will certainly be shut and, for the most part, you'll need to live without charge card until you finish the plan.

Financial debt monitoring strategies do not affect your credit rating, but shutting accounts can injure your scores. When you've finished the plan, you can request debt once again.

Missing out on settlements can knock you out of the plan, however. And it is necessary to pick an agency certified by the National Structure for Debt Therapy or the Financial Counseling Organization of America.

As always, make sure you understand the costs and what options you might have for dealing with debt.

Financial obligation alleviation with insolvency

There's little point in getting in a financial obligation administration strategy if you're not mosting likely to be able to pay as agreed. Talk with a personal bankruptcy attorney initially. Preliminary examinations are often cost-free, and if you don't certify, you can carry on to other choices.

Phase 7 bankruptcy

It won't erase youngster support obligations.

It will certainly hurt your credit history and stay on your credit score report for approximately 10 years. However, if your credit rating is already damaged, a personal bankruptcy may enable you to rebuild rather than if you maintain struggling with settlement.

If you have utilized a co-signer, your personal bankruptcy declaring will certainly make that co-signer exclusively responsible for the debt.

If financial debts continue to pile up, you can not submit another Chapter 7 personal bankruptcy for 8 years.

It may not be the right option if you would have to quit property you intend to keep. The regulations differ by state. Usually, particular type of home are exempt from bankruptcy, such as cars up to a certain value and part of the equity in your home.

It might not be needed if you do not have any income or residential property a financial institution can pursue.

Chapter 13 bankruptcy

Not everybody with overwhelming financial debt qualifies for Phase 7. If your revenue is above the median for your state and family size, or you have a home you wish to save from foreclosure, you might need to file for Chapter 13 bankruptcy.

Phase 13 is a 3- or five-year court-approved settlement strategy, based upon your earnings and financial obligations. If you have the ability to stick with the prepare for its complete term, the remaining unsecured financial debt is released.

If you are able to stay on top of settlements (a majority of people are not), you will certainly reach maintain your residential or commercial property. A Chapter 13 personal bankruptcy stays on your credit score record for seven years from the filing day.

Debt settlement: A high-risk alternative

Debt negotiation is a last resource for those who encounter overwhelming financial obligation however can not get bankruptcy or don't wish to file insolvency.

Debt negotiation firms usually ask you to quit making financial debt payments when you register in a settlement strategy and instead put the cash in an escrow account, the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au states.

Each creditor is come close to as the money collects in your account and you drop further behind on payments. Concern of getting absolutely nothing in any way may encourage the financial institution to approve a smaller sized lump-sum deal and concur not to seek you for the rest.

Why this option is high-risk

You could wind up with financial debts that are also bigger than when you started as late costs, rate of interest and various other fees associated with credit card financial obligation balloon.

Not paying your expenses can result in collections calls, charge charges and, possibly, lawsuit against you. Lawsuits can result in wage garnishments and residential or commercial property liens. Debt negotiation stops none of that while you're still negotiating, and it can take months for the negotiation supplies to begin.

If your debt is cleared up, you might likewise face a bill for taxes on the forgiven amounts (which the internal revenue service counts as earnings).

The debt settlement service is riddled with criminals, and the CFPB, the National Consumer Legislation Center and the Federal Trade Commission caution customers about it in the greatest possible terms.

Some financial debt settlement companies also market themselves as financial obligation combination business. They are not. Financial obligation loan consolidation is something you can do by yourself, and it will certainly not damage your credit score.

Debt relief frauds to watch out for

Financial debt relief may provide you the new beginning you require to materialize progress. Yet realize that the financial obligation relief market consists of fraudsters that may attempt to take what little cash you have.

Be sure you comprehend-- and confirm-- these points prior to going into any kind of agreement with a debt negotiation company:

What you need to qualify.

What charges you will pay.

Which lenders are being paid, and just how much. If your debt remains in collections, ensure you understand that has the financial obligation so repayments most likely to the appropriate agency.

The tax effects.

Whether the company you select collaborate with the financial institutions you owe.

Prevent financial debt relief programs that guarantee to do any one of the following:

Make you pay a fee prior to your financial debt is cleared up.

Assurance a "too great to be real" price for paying off your debt.

Ensure you that it can quit all claims and calls from debt collectors.

Financial obligation alleviation options to stay clear of

Sometimes frustrating financial obligation comes with ruining speed-- a wellness dilemma, unemployment or a all-natural calamity. Or maybe it came a little at a time, and now financial institutions and debt collector are pressing you to pay, and you simply can't.

If you're feeling overwhelmed by debt, right here are some points to stay clear of preferably:

Don't overlook a safeguarded financial debt (like a car repayment) in order to pay an unprotected one (like a health center bill or charge card). You might shed the collateral that protects that debt, in this situation your automobile.

Do not obtain versus the equity in your house. You're placing your home in jeopardy of repossession and you may be transforming unsafe financial debt that could be erased in insolvency into protected financial obligation that can not.

Hesitate about borrowing cash from workplace pension when possible. If you shed your task, the loans can end up being unintended withdrawals and trigger a tax expense.

Don't make decisions based on which enthusiasts are pressing you the most. Rather, take time to research your alternatives and pick the very best one for your situation.
